For your project involving Qt6 on the iMX8 Apalis Toradex Board, here’s the guidance you requested:

  1. Availability of an installer or support package for Qt6 on the iMX8 platform:
    Currently, Toradex provides support for Qt through the Boot to Qt images, which are based on the Yocto Project. However, as of my last update, the pre-built images and direct support from Toradex focus on Qt5. For Qt6, you would typically need to build the environment yourself using Yocto Project or another suitable build system that supports Qt6. This involves creating a custom layer or modifying an existing one to include Qt6 in your build.

  2. Specific steps or documentation for setting up and configuring Qt6 on the iMX8 Apalis Toradex Board:
    Since direct support for Qt6 might not be available in the form of pre-built images or detailed documentation from Toradex, the general approach involves using the Yocto Project. You would start by setting up a Yocto build environment for the iMX8, including the meta-qt6 layer, which provides the necessary recipes for Qt6. The process involves fetching the appropriate BSP (Board Support Package) layer for the iMX8, adding the meta-qt6 layer, and configuring your build to include Qt6 packages.

  3. Compatibility considerations or known issues with Qt6 on this hardware platform:
    While Qt6 is designed to be more efficient and versatile than its predecessor, it’s essential to consider that newer versions of Qt may have higher resource requirements or different dependencies. For the iMX8 platform, which is quite capable, you should generally not encounter significant compatibility issues, but performance and compatibility should be tested thoroughly, especially for graphics-intensive applications. Keep an eye on the Qt and Toradex forums for any reported issues or tips.

  4. Dependencies to install along with Qt:
    The dependencies for Qt6 will depend on the specific modules and features you plan to use in your application. Common dependencies include various libraries for graphics, networking, and multimedia support. When building with Yocto, these dependencies are usually handled automatically by the build system based on the packages you include in your image. It’s crucial to review the Qt6 documentation for any new or changed dependencies compared to Qt5.
